Przygotowuję system Linux, który będzie działał jako serwer kompilacji ciągłej integracji; głównie będziemy budować rzeczy w Javie, ale myślę, że to pytanie dotyczy dowolnego skompilowanego języka.
Jakiego systemu plików i ustawień konfiguracji powinienem użyć? (Na przykład wiem, że nie będę potrzebował na to czasu!) Serwer kompilacji poświęci dużo czasu na czytanie i pisanie małych plików oraz skanowanie katalogów w celu sprawdzenia, które pliki zostały zmodyfikowane.
AKTUALIZACJA: W tym przypadku integralność danych ma niski priorytet; to tylko maszyna do kompilacji ... końcowe artefakty zostaną spakowane i zarchiwizowane w innym miejscu. Jeśli system plików na komputerze kompilacji ulegnie uszkodzeniu i utraci wszystkie dane, możemy po prostu wyczyścić i ponownie zobrazować; kompilacje będą działać tak jak poprzednio.